It turns out Blink-182′s summer reunion did more than just help us all remember the ’90s. The trek also apparently inspired two of the openers, Taking Back Sunday and The All-American Rejects, to keep the road trip going long after Blink calls it a summer.

In August 2007, Anberlin switched from independent label Tooth & Nail to Universal Republic Records. After taking some time to get comfortable, the Florida outfit finally released its new album, New Surrender, and launched a headlining tour in support of the record.
